更改作者和提交者姓名&所有分支机构的EMAIL

时间:2014-10-24 20:09:59

标签: git github

我正在使用下面的代码在git中更改作者和提交者的姓名和电子邮件。有用。事情是它只更新Master分支。如何在git中为1个repo再次运行此脚本。谢谢!

git filter-branch --env-filter
if [ "$GIT_COMMITTER_NAME" = "$OLD_NAME1" ]
then
    export GIT_COMMITTER_NAME="$CORRECT_NAME1"
    export GIT_COMMITTER_EMAIL="$CORRECT_EMAIL1"
fi
if [ "$GIT_AUTHOR_NAME" = "$OLD_NAME1" ]
then
    export GIT_AUTHOR_NAME="$CORRECT_NAME1"
    export GIT_AUTHOR_EMAIL="$CORRECT_EMAIL1"
fi 

1 个答案:

答案 0 :(得分:0)

无法获得 - - 所有工作,但这有效:https://help.github.com/articles/changing-author-info/